Name: Treponema maltophilum Wyss et al. 1996
Etymology: mal.to.phi.lum. N.L. neut. n. maltosum, maltose; N.L. neut. adj. suff. -philum, friend, loving; from Gr. neut. adj. philon, friend; N.L. neut. adj. maltophilum, intended to mean maltose loving
Type strain: ATCC 51939; BR; CIP 105146; DSM 27366; periodontitis patient BR

Valid publication:
Wyss C, Choi BK, Schupbach P, Guggenheim B, Gobel UB. Treponema maltophilum sp. nov., a small oral spirochete isolated from human periodontal lesions. Int J Syst Bacteriol 1996; 46:745-752.
IJSEM list:
Anonymous. Notification list. Notification that new names and new combinations have appeared in volume 46, part 3 of the IJSB. Int J Syst Bacteriol 1996; 46:1191.
Nomenclatural status: validly published under the ICNP
Taxonomic status: correct name
Parent taxon: Treponema Schaudinn 1905 (Approved Lists 1980)
